Iranian Rapper Toomaj Salehi’s Death Sentence Overturned by Supreme Court

Iran’s Supreme Court has made a significant decision regarding the case of Toomaj Salehi, a popular rapper whose death sentence has been overturned. Salehi, initially sentenced to death on charges of “corruption on earth” and involvement in protests following the death of Mahsa Amini, will now face a retrial, according to his lawyer, Amir Raisian.

Toomaj Salehi, aged 33, was arrested in October 2022 after openly supporting demonstrations that erupted in response to the death of Mahsa Amini, a 22-year-old Iranian Kurd who died in police custody in Tehran. The protests, spanning several months, resulted in numerous casualties, including both civilians and security personnel, with thousands arrested under accusations of inciting riots and sedition.

The rapper’s initial sentence also included charges of “assistance in sedition, assembly and collusion, propaganda against the state, and calling for riots,” highlighting the severity with which Iranian authorities responded to the protests.

Amir Raisian, Salehi’s lawyer, praised the Supreme Court’s decision, describing it as preventing a grave judicial error. Additionally, the court ruled that Salehi’s previous sentence of six years and three months was improperly implemented for a range of offenses.

The protests following Mahsa Amini’s death underscored broader societal tensions in Iran, particularly concerning strict adherence to Islamic dress codes for women, which have been mandatory since the Islamic Revolution of 1979. Recent efforts by Iranian authorities to enforce these codes more rigorously include crackdowns on violators in public spaces and the implementation of laws seeking harsher penalties for non-compliance.

The case of Toomaj Salehi and the protests linked to Mahsa Amini’s death have drawn international attention, highlighting ongoing debates within Iran over civil liberties, state authority, and the rights of individuals to dissent peacefully.
